      some tourney rules have mag RT chrono guidlines... such as chronoing a shot as follows, "shoot and hold the trigger for the chrono shot" or something like that

      just can't do that with a hyperframe, a solenoid doesn't workthat way

      i'm not sure how often you would find rules like that but Hyperframes are pretty spiffy nonetheless

        The emag is of higher quality. And will not void your warranty. The emag also has a larger battery and is more complicated. Plus it can be switched to manual in the event your batteries die. But the hyperframe is smaller and has a smaller battery, rather than the pack on the front grip.
